Cozying up to a dog or cat in bed tin be soothing, unless your furry friend has fleas. Fleas bite people likewise as pets — and if your pet typically shares your bed, they may bring fleas with them.

Many pet owners sleep with companion animals. Ane small 2022 study institute that more than 50 percent of pet owners let their four-legged pals share their sleeping room.

While fleas are typically harmless to humans, flea bites practice itch. They can also make your pet very sick.

If you're wondering why y'all and your pet can't stop scratching, read on to larn almost the signs of fleas in bed and what you can do to become rid of fleas forever.

Thousands of flea species be. The nearly mutual types in the United States are dog fleas (Ctenocephalides canis) and cat fleas (Ctenocephalides felis). Either kind volition bite dogs, cats, rabbits, and other furry mammals. If they have admission, they may also bite birds.

Fleas bite people, besides, though they won't stay on you for long. Fleas adopt to nestle in fur or feathers, rather than skin or hair.

Fleas similar to live on a blood host. They won't accept up residence in your bed, but they volition leave testify that they've been at that place.

If your pet has fleas, the eggs may roll off their fur and onto your bed, where they'll hatch. Developed fleas tin jump long distances and may brand their style onto bedding.

Signs of fleas in your bed include:

Bites

If you observe itchy reddish dots along your shins, ankles, and feet, yous may have a flea infestation.

Multiple flea bites often appear every bit a direct line on your lower limbs. In some instances, flea bites may take a red halo surrounding their middle.

Unlike bed bugs — which typically bite people on the confront, arms, and cervix — fleas tend to nibble on your lower body parts. They may bite behind your knees, where skin is warm and moist.

If your pet likes to sleep most your head, y'all may see bites in your elbow bends and on your upper body besides. Red dots on your face or chest may too be a sign of fleas.

You lot may take additional side effects if yous're allergic to fleas or have a strong reaction to the bites. Symptoms include:

  • hives
  • swelling
  • rash
  • intense, extreme itching
  • signs of anaphylaxis, including shortness of jiff

Flea bites appear as red itchy dots, typically along your shins, ankles, or feet. Getty Images

Residue (flea dirt)

All insects poop, including fleas. Flea dirt, or residue, looks like tiny blackness dots. If your pet has fleas and sleeps with you, you'll likely encounter or feel flea clay on your sheets.

Flea dirt is primarily made upwards of the host's claret. Fleas with a host nearby consume much more blood than they need to survive daily. Fleas oftentimes excrete while biting and may release 10 or more drops of flea clay while they feed.

Pet scratching

It tin can be hard to see flea bites on your pet, so you may want to pay attention to whether your pet is scratching. Your pet may besides announced to gnaw or bite their own skin.

Fleas can infest an animal's entire body. This causes widespread itching and discomfort. If left untreated, your pet may develop skin infections or a rash from constantly breaking their skin while scratching.

Even if your pet is housebound and never goes outside, they tin can still get fleas. Fleas can travel into homes on the soles of shoes or on article of clothing. If your pet is scratching, they may have a flea infestation.

Fleas don't live long lives, simply they practise get through several stages of development:

  1. Eggs. Female fleas lay upward to eight eggs after each feeding. The oval-shaped eggs are loose and can roll effectually. They may state on whatsoever surface, including your bed. They can remain in that location until they hatch, 1 to 12 days later. Flea eggs are clear to white in color and resemble dandruff flakes or salt.
  2. Larvae. Flea eggs abound into larvae. Flea larvae expect like modest, translucent worms or maggots. Yous may be able to see black affair inside their bodies, particularly under a microscope. This stage lasts for nigh a week.
  3. Pupae. Flea larvae grow a cocoon to become incubating pupae. Their cocoons are mucilaginous, so dust can get defenseless on them. Flea pupae wait a lot like flea clay. Pupae tin can remain live and ready to hatch for up to i year under warm, humid conditions.
  4. Developed fleas. Fleas are tiny, but they're not microscopic. If your home is infested, you may run into them in carpets or bedding. Fleas are wingless. They range from light crimson-brown to black in color. Their bodies are tough and can be hard to squish. Fleas move very quickly and tin can leap as high every bit 13 inches. You may see them moving around on your pet'south skin but probably won't encounter them nestling on top of fur. They are easiest to see on your pet'due south belly.

Adult fleas are tiny but not microscopic, the human eye can spot them. Jiri Prochazka/Shutterstock

Fleas demand blood to survive. In the presence of a host, a flea can live up to ane yr. Without a host, they tin survive for only i or 2 weeks.

If your home is warm and humid, they may live longer than they would nether dry or cold conditions. That's why jump and summer are flea seasons.

Fleas like to burrow into rug and bedding, but they won't alive there for long if they don't take a host to feed from. Fleas are more likely to alive on your pet's body than on your sheets or blankets.

If y'all have fleas, daily vacuuming of all soft surfaces can help to remove them. This includes carpets and upholstered article of furniture, such as couches and chairs.

You tin can sprinkle flea powder onto carpets and rugs and vacuum it up later. Sprays are also available for treatment effectually the firm.

Throw out the vacuum handbag each time you lot vacuum. The suction activity of vacuuming may kill many fleas in all stages of their lives, but it probably won't kill all of them. Fleas can proceed to live and lay eggs in vacuum cleaner bags for 1 to 2 weeks.

Wash your sheets and blankets and your pet's bedding every few days in hot water. If you have curtains, you should launder them ofttimes, especially if they touch the floor.

The nigh common way fleas go into homes is on the bodies of pets. Talk with a veterinary about the best blazon of flea prevention products for your hirsuite or feathered friend.

Some products kill existing fleas, eggs, larvae, and pupae, plus prevent future infestation. You tin can as well get dual-prevention products that protect your pet from ticks as well as fleas. These may be especially beneficial if live in or often visit grassy or wooded areas.

When using flea prevention products, make sure y'all stick to a schedule. Some require monthly reapplication.

Even while using these products regularly, cheque your pet often for fleas. This may be easiest to do during bathing, when y'all can come across their skin conspicuously.

Long-haired animals should likewise get groomed often, especially during hot conditions. This will make them more comfortable, plus brand spotting fleas and flea dirt easier.

Fleas bite people every bit well as pets. If you sleep with your cat or dog and they have fleas, you may exist more likely to go bitten in bed.

You tin can eliminate flea infestations by using flea prevention products on your pet. Cleaning all the soft surfaces in your home regularly volition too help.
